Phenomenology’s Rejects: Religion after Derrida’s Denegations
Religion, as well as any individuals’ volitionally chosen ‟worldview," generally get conceived solely in affirmative terms of value. ‟Religion" has been conceptualized almost solely on the terms of axiology: as the experience of ‟the greatest" holiness (Otto), the purely valuable sacr...
